Seth Mann 2 is a privately owned, nonprofit organization located in a peaceful setting in Randolph. The facility is situated close to Brockton Hospital, Randolph Village shopping center, Randolph Plaza and many restaurants. Seth Mann 2 offers independent living, assisted living, memory care and skilled nursing facilities to women aged 62 and above. Seniors can choose between fully furnished private or semi-private rooms. Trained 24/7 staff supervise time-sensitive medical needs such as monitoring blood sugar levels. Intensive therapy and rehabilitation services and assistance with daily tasks are available to meet residents' needs. Speech, physical and occupational therapy are regularly organized. Respite care is also available. The amenities include on-site social, educational and entertainment activities that stimulate residents' physical and mental well-being. Outdoor and indoor common areas are designed with accessibility and mobility space to help seniors socialize and connect. The in-house dining staff makes nutritious meals that adhere to residents' specific dietary requirements. Additional amenities include spiritual enrichment services, therapy sessions, laundry and housekeeping. Assisted Living costs in Hingham start around $6,335 per month on average, while the nationwide average cost of assisted living is $4,000 per month, according to the latest figures from Genworth’s Cost of Care Survey.
It’s important to note that assisted living rates in Hingham and the surrounding suburbs can vary widely based on factors such as location, the level of care needed, apartment size and the types of amenities offered at each community.
Hingham seniors may be eligible for the state's assisted living program, the State Supplement Program. This is income-based and open to all those who qualify. The SSI-G allows beneficiaries to buy room and board in an assisted living community.
